CA 1079997

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E Wall form panels with flanges along adjacent edges are joined by a channel strip traversed at the base of the chan- nel by tie systems securing opposite panel assemblies in spaced parallel relationship to receive concrete between them. Secur- ing bolts or wedge pins traverse the adjacent flanges and the walls of the junction channel, and the tie systems are cross- pinned to the assembly to positively establish the spacing of the opposite panel assemblies. A series of tie system components is preferably sub-assembled to the channel so that this separately- connected group of parts can be handled as one unit as it is interposed between the edges of the form panels, and held in place by the panel-securing fasteners.
